Transaction e4e45c85161d8174947125dd51a2b5307b2447926291c9a5a50651fdecb31bda
1 Input
1 Output
-
e4e45c85161d8174947125dd51a2b5307b2447926291c9a5a50651fdecb31bda:0
- value
- 2650469
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5c62819951b4a0803baacca10146f479ec60aaf3 OP_EQUAL
- address
- 3A7W6XU2tjkz4bF3iUxkvxLsrbBDDDDufW